Blantyre is Malawi’s second largest city and is also commonly referred to as the commercial capital of the country. With a growing population of around 700 000, a figure representing a 5.1 % share of the national population, Blantyre City is under growing pressure to provide adequate socioeconomic services for its residents. A case study on the Urban Food-Energy-Water NEXUS pilot project in Kinondoni Municipality of Dar es Salaam, Tanzania has just been published. It details the planning process, implementation opportunities and reflective lessons from the nine-month pilot project at two local primary schools, Tandale Elimu and Hekima. The Global 100% RE initiative and ICLEI-Local Governments for Sustainability (ICLEI) have signed an agreement to jointly facilitate and foster the progress towards 100% Renewable Energy among local governments around the globe. World Toilet Day takes place annually on 19 November and will see the World Toilet Organization, various non-governmental organisations and individuals around the world celebrate its 14th Anniversary.
